A Welcoming Space for Ashtanga Practice
In the heart of downtown Everett, The Yoga Shala Everett has quickly established itself as a dedicated space for the Ashtanga yoga tradition. People describe it as a new yoga studio with a spacious, beautiful space that carries a calm and welcoming vibe. The energy, as one person put it, is palpable right when you walk in—a very warm and welcoming atmosphere that extends from staff to fellow students. This sense of community is a recurring theme, with visitors noting the studio’s vibe is all about inclusivity, warm welcome and community. The physical space is noted for being very clean, with great lighting and cubby spaces for belongings. While it’s recommended to bring your own mat, the studio provides mats, blocks, bolsters and blankets for those who need them. Its location across from the Village Theatre in downtown Everett is considered a great location, with the added convenience of free street parking available. The studio doors open 15 minutes before class and lock at the beginning, except for Mysore classes, which follow a different schedule. For those new to the practice or the area, this studio presents itself as a hidden gem specifically focused on the transformative power of Ashtanga.
The studio’s identity is firmly rooted in the Ashtanga lineage, with multiple people mentioning it might be the only Ashtanga studio in the Snohomish/Greater Seattle area. This specialization creates an environment where both newcomers and seasoned practitioners can explore this dynamic style. The mission, as stated by the studio, is to empower each student to discover inner strength, balance, and peace through consistent practice, framing the space as a place for all. Visitors who had never tried Ashtanga before found it to be a wonderful experience, with some noting it was their first time and they would definitely be back. The studio’s commitment is reflected in its introductory offer—a new student special of $49 for one month of unlimited practice, allowing newcomers to try different classes and integrate into the community without pressure, as the pass activates with the first class. For ongoing practice, an unlimited monthly membership is available, which includes perks like discounts on special events and teacher training. The emphasis throughout is on consistency, encouraging a regular yoga practice as key to progress.
